We are an on-the-go, dynamic family in a very full season of life, seeking a reliable and highly organized House Manager & Family Assistant to help bring ease, structure, and calm to our day-to-day home life. With both parents working full-time in demanding roles and two young children in daycare/preschool, our days move quickly-from early mornings out the door to full evenings at home-leaving limited time for the ongoing needs of running a household. We value a home that feels calm, organized, and efficient, but the day-to-day tasks-laundry, tidying, errands, meal prep, and the many small but important details-can quickly stack up. Like many families in this stage, we’re balancing a constant mental load while also wanting to be present and truly enjoy time together. We have two young children and a cat, and we value a private, low-profile home environment rooted in trust, clear communication, and a strong sense of order and ease. At the heart of it, we’re looking to create more breathing room in our home-less rushing, less stress around the “to-do,” and more space to feel grounded and connected as a family. We’re seeking someone experienced, proactive, and detail-oriented who can seamlessly integrate into our home during school and work hours-someone who can anticipate needs, take ownership of household operations, and bring consistency, flow, and thoughtful systems so our home runs smoothly and with intention. Who You Are / What We’re Looking For: We are seeking a self-sufficient, independent, and highly organized individual who can seamlessly step into our home and manage tasks without needing direction. This person thrives on autonomy and has a proactive mindset, always one step ahead in keeping the household running smoothly. They take pride in leaving the house better than they found it, whether it’s managing errands, resetting rooms, or organizing spaces. The approach is discreet and professional, respecting the family’s privacy and maintaining a low profile. While your main focus will be household management, we are looking for someone who can assist with the children as needed, particularly during occasional gaps in childcare or when shuttling to summer camps. You are someone who takes initiative, is highly detail-oriented, and can keep everything in order without constant supervision. You’ll be the quiet force behind a well-run home-our "magic fairy godmother"- who leaves everything organized, tidy, and in its place, allowing us to focus on what matters most. The ideal candidate will be a true self-starter, reliable, and able to anticipate needs before they arise. With your ability to handle various tasks independently, you will help alleviate the mental load of the family and ensure the house stays in top shape.
